This order lists the jobs officially treated as hard to fill in Guadeloupe under France’s foreign nationals and asylum code. The list covers roles in agriculture, construction, vehicle and electrical maintenance, refrigeration and telecom support, hospitality, restaurant service, domestic work, childcare, home care, cleaning, and retail management. The practical effect is to identify the occupations where labor shortages can be taken into account for foreign worker residence procedures. Employers in Guadeloupe and foreign workers in these roles should check whether the relevant FAP and ROME job codes match the position before relying on the shortage-occupation status.

Obligations
What this law requires
Employers or foreign workers relying on shortage-occupation status in Guadeloupe for residence or work authorization procedures must ensure the job corresponds to one of the listed FAP occupation families and its matching ROME code in Annex II.
Administrative decision-makers assessing applications under Article L. 414-13 of the French Code on Entry and Stay of Foreigners and Asylum must apply the Guadeloupe shortage-occupation list set out in Annex I and the FAP/ROME correspondence table in Annex II.
